Federal and Provincial/Territorial Tax Brackets

Your taxable income in the following tax brackets.
Federal Tax Bracket Federal Tax Rates
$55,867.00 or less 15%
$55,867.00 - $111,732.99 20.5%
$111,733.00 - $173,204.99 26%
$173,205.00 - $246,751.99 29%
More than $246,752.00 33%
Saskatchewan Tax Bracket Saskatchewan Tax Rates
$52,057.00 or less 10.5%
$52,057.00 - $148,733.99 12.5%
More than $148,734.00 14.5%

Region Total Income Total Deductions Net Pay Avg. Tax Rate Comp. Deduction Rate
Nunavut $264,010.50 $86,148.01 $177,862.49 30.7% 32.63%
Yukon $264,010.50 $90,320.13 $173,690.37 32.28% 34.21%
Alberta $264,010.50 $91,985.30 $172,025.20 32.91% 34.84%
Northwest Territories $264,010.50 $92,527.35 $171,483.15 33.11% 35.05%
British Columbia $264,010.50 $95,735.88 $168,274.62 34.33% 36.26%
Saskatchewan $264,010.50 $96,631.02 $167,379.48 34.67% 36.6%
Ontario $264,010.50 $102,589.52 $161,420.98 36.92% 38.86%
Manitoba $264,010.50 $102,960.30 $161,050.20 37.07% 39%
New Brunswick $264,010.50 $103,837.95 $160,172.55 37.4% 39.33%
Newfoundland and Labrador $264,010.50 $104,688.12 $159,322.38 37.72% 39.65%
Prince Edward Island $264,010.50 $106,808.20 $157,202.30 38.52% 40.46%
Nova Scotia $264,010.50 $110,216.93 $153,793.57 39.81% 41.75%
Quebec $264,010.50 $110,395.95 $153,614.55 39.68% 41.81%
